Text

The power granted to the Department of Natural Resources and Environmental Control to lease the public lands shall include the right of the Department, together with the Governor of this State, to execute and deliver, in proper form, a lease for the exclusive right of mining, exploring by geophysical and other methods, and operating for and producing therefrom, oil, gas, casing head gas, casing head gasoline, laying pipelines, telephone and telegraph lines and building tanks, power stations, gasoline plants, ponds and roadways, and the exclusive right of injecting water, brine and other fluids into the subsurface strata of the public lands so demised.

Legislative History

Code 1935, § 5746A; 45 Del. Laws, c. 272, § 1 ; 7 Del. C. 1953, § 4513; 57 Del. Laws, c. 617.
